    GeForce RTX 5070 is now the third most popular desktop gaming GPU among PC gamers

    TL;DR: GeForce RTX 5070 reached 3.62% share in Steam’s July 2026 survey, making it the third most used desktop gaming GPU and closing in on second place; it’s outpacing the RTX 5060, while NVIDIA holds 72.72% overall GPU share versus AMD’s 18.71% and Intel’s 8.16%.

    With prices for GeForce RTX 50 Series GPUs increasing in several markets due to the ongoing memory crisis, the current state of PC gaming hardware is not exactly ideal. Far from it, as we’re seeing the prices for critical components like discrete graphics cards increase to the point where MSRP is starting to feel like a distant memory. Even with the current situation, it’s looking like the GeForce RTX 5070 might go down as one of NVIDIA’s most popular and successful gaming GPUs in a long time.

    As seen in the latest data from Valve’s Steam Hardware & Software Survey results for July 2026, the GeForce RTX 5070 is sitting at 3.62% market share, which is pretty much on par with the GeForce RTX 4060’s 3.63% share. It’s not only the most popular card in the current RTX Blackwell and RDNA 4 era of PC gaming, but its rapid adoption has made it one of the most popular PC gaming cards on the market, right behind the GeForce RTX 3060 and RTX 4060.

    What makes the RTX 5070’s popularity interesting is that it’s outpacing the more affordable mainstream GeForce RTX 5060, which is normally the model that defines a GeForce RTX generation when it comes to popularity. Part of the RTX 5070’s appeal, or the RTX 5060’s slower growth, probably comes down to the latter’s 8GB of VRAM – which is proving to be a limiting factor when playing modern AAA titles.

    That said, it could simply reflect a real need for a powerful mid-range GPU among PC gamers, as the RDNA 4 flagship, the Radeon RX 9070 XT, has almost double the market share of the mainstream Radeon RX 9060 XT – with both cards shipping with 16GB of VRAM.

    When it comes to overall market share, NVIDIA continues to dominate with 72.72%, followed by AMD with 18.71%, and then Intel with 8.16%. When you take out integrated graphics and SoCs, NVIDIA’s discrete GPU market share across GeForce RTX PC and laptops sits closer to 90%. Here’s the breakdown.

    Top 30 Discrete PC Gaming GPUs (per Steam Hardware & Software Survey for July 2026)

    GPU Model Jun Jul Change
    NVIDIA GeForce RTX 3060 3.88% 3.88% 0.00%
    N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4060 Laptop GPU 4.02% 3.64% -0.38%
    N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4060 3.65% 3.63% -0.02%
    NVIDIA GeForce RTX 5070 3.29% 3.62% 0.33%
    NVIDIA GeForce RTX 3050 3.23% 3.22% -0.01%
    NVIDIA GeForce RTX 5060 2.81% 3.03% 0.22%
    NVIDIA GeForce GTX 1650 2.63% 2.61% -0.02%
    NVIDIA GeForce RTX 5060 Ti 2.26% 2.40% 0.14%
    N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4060 Ti 2.41% 2.36% -0.05%
    NVIDIA GeForce RTX 5060 Laptop GPU 2.48% 2.19% -0.29%
    NVIDIA GeForce RTX 3060 Ti 2.21% 2.17% -0.04%
    NVIDIA GeForce RTX 3070 2.02% 2.05% 0.03%
    NVIDIA GeForce RTX 3060 Laptop GPU 1.95% 1.81% -0.14%
    NVIDIA GeForce RTX 5070 Ti 1.76% 1.78% 0.02%
    N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4070 1.76% 1.78% 0.02%
    N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4050 Laptop GPU 1.74% 1.71% -0.03%
    NVIDIA GeForce RTX 2060 1.72% 1.71% -0.01%
    NVIDIA GeForce RTX 5080 1.55% 1.63% 0.08%
    NVIDIA GeForce GTX 1060 1.54% 1.53% -0.01%
    N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4070 SUPER 1.53% 1.49% -0.04%
    NVIDIA GeForce GTX 1660 SUPER 1.47% 1.46% -0.01%
    AMD Radeon RX 9070 XT 1.35% 1.40% 0.05%
    NVIDIA GeForce RTX 3080 1.43% 1.40% -0.03%
    NVIDIA GeForce GTX 1050 Ti 1.21% 1.19% -0.02%
    N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4070 Laptop GPU 0.98% 0.94% -0.04%
    NVIDIA GeForce RTX 3070 Ti 0.93% 0.93% 0.00%
    NVIDIA GeForce RTX 4070 Ti 0.95% 0.91% -0.04%
    NVIDIA GeForce GTX 1660 Ti 0.91% 0.91% 0.00%
    AMD Radeon RX 6600 0.88% 0.85% -0.03%
    AMD Radeon RX 9060 XT 0.74% 0.76% 0.02%
